Introduction to TPMT Genotyping

Thiopurine Methyltransferase (TPMT) Genotyping is a significant genetic test that assesses the activity of the TPMT enzyme in your body. This enzyme plays a vital role in metabolizing thiopurine medications, which are commonly used to treat various autoimmune diseases and certain cancers. Understanding your TPMT status can help healthcare providers tailor medication plans to enhance efficacy and minimize adverse effects.

What the Test Measures

The TPMT test detects specific genetic variations (alleles) that influence the activity of the TPMT enzyme. These variations include TPMT *2, *3A, *3B, and *3C. By evaluating these genetic markers, the test provides insights into how well an individual can process thiopurine drugs, which is crucial for effective treatment.

Who Should Consider This Test

This test is recommended for individuals who are prescribed thiopurine medications, especially those with:

  • Autoimmune disorders such as Crohn’s disease or rheumatoid arthritis.
  • Certain types of cancer that require thiopurine therapy.
  • A family history of adverse reactions to thiopurines.
  • Symptoms indicating potential drug intolerance.

Additionally, patients should consult their healthcare provider about this test if they have risk factors related to TPMT deficiency.

Understanding Your Results

Results from the TPMT Genotyping test will indicate whether you have normal, intermediate, or low TPMT enzyme activity. Your healthcare provider will explain the implications of your results and how they will affect your treatment plan. It is essential to discuss these results with a qualified professional to understand the best course of action.
